Road Closure B4090 Hanbury Road for 12 days from March 6th 2022
Order made: to close that part of B4090 Hanbury Road from the bridge over Worcester & Birmingham canal for a distance of 1270 metres in a North Westerly direction.
Reason: Carriageway resurfacing by WCC.
Exemptions: to permit access to any land or premises fronting the highway affected where there is no other form of access; and to allow the works to be undertaken.
Annual Parish Meeting
This historic meeting is to be held prior to the Hanbury Parish Council meeting on 27 February 2023. It is an opportunity for all local groups to report their years activities to the Parish in general.
It is not a Parish Council meeting.
